Understanding Red Flags: What to Look Out For
When considering a car accident law firm, it’s crucial to be vigilant and identify potential red flags that might indicate a less-than-ideal choice. Understanding these warning signs can help ensure you partner with a reputable and competent legal representative. Look out for firms that lack transparency regarding their fees and billing practices; a trustworthy car accident lawyer or elder law specialist should provide clear information about costs upfront, avoiding hidden charges that could add up significantly.
Additionally, be wary of any law firm that makes exaggerated or unrealistic promises about the outcomes of your case. While every legal professional aims for the best result, an overly aggressive sales pitch or guaranteed victories can be a red flag. A reputable car accident law firm will offer honest assessments and realistic expectations, focusing on their experience and track record in handling similar personal injury cases to help you make an informed decision.
– Lack of Experience or Expertise
When selecting a car accident law firm, it’s imperative to assess their level of experience and expertise. Inexperienced attorneys may struggle to navigate the complexities of personal injury cases, potentially leading to suboptimal outcomes for clients. Look for firms that specialize in car accidents and have a proven track record of successfully representing victims. A well-versed legal team will understand the nuances of insurance policies, state laws, and medical malpractice issues, ensuring your case is handled with the utmost proficiency.
Hiring a car accident law firm with a strong reputation and experienced professionals significantly increases your chances of obtaining fair compensation for your injuries. They will employ strategic tactics to build a compelling case, negotiate effectively with insurance companies, and represent you in court if necessary. – Unclear Communication and Transparency
When choosing a car accident law firm, unclear communication and transparency can be red flags that signal potential issues down the line. It’s essential for a reputable law firm to keep clients informed about their case’s progress, providing clear explanations of legal strategies and options. Lack of openness may indicate disorganization or even a lack of integrity.
If a car accident attorney or their team fails to provide straightforward answers to your questions or makes it difficult to understand the complexities of your case, it could be a sign of trouble.
